Экземпляр EC2 выдает ошибку времени ожидания соединения ssh после установки сертификата SSL - PullRequest
0 голосов
/ 25 мая 2019

Я использую экземпляр Amazon EC2 в течение последних 2 месяцев, но сегодня я не могу подключиться к нему.Ранее я подключался с помощью ssh, и служба все еще работает (http://ec2 -13-233-199-251.ap-south-1.compute.amazonaws.com ).

Вчера вечером я попытался добавить сертификат SSL от Let's Encrypt, используя этот блог: https://www.digitalocean.com/community/tutorials/how-to-secure-apache-with-let-s-encrypt-on-ubuntu-16-04

После этого, когда я пытаюсь подключиться к экземпляру EC2, используя ssh как:

ssh -i "majorPillar.pem" ubuntu@ec2-13-233-199-251.ap-south-1.compute.amazonaws.com

Я получаю сообщение об ошибке времени ожидания подключения.

Я проверил, что моя группа безопасности и порт 22 открыты, а другие входящие и исходящие правила верны.Как я могу подключиться к своему экземпляру сейчас?

1 Ответ

0 голосов
/ 25 мая 2019

порт 22 на вашем сервере не отвечает, порт 443 отказывает в соединениях.

Дважды проверьте вашу конфигурацию в консоли aws:
Конфигурация входящего трафика на порту 22, убедитесь, что ваш IP-адрес имеет доступ к этому порту.
Например:

nc -zv 13.233.199.251 22

Установка сертификата https не должна иметь побочных эффектов в конфигурации ssh.
В любом случае, проверьте также /etc/ssh/sshd_config файл конфигурации и убедитесь, что вы используете именно ssh-порт (22?)

sudo grep Port /etc/ssh/sshd_config
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...